DS51 XDK is a 2001 Toyota Landcruiser Colorado in Green with a 2,982cc diesel engine. This vehicle has been through 29 MOT tests with a personal pass rate of 69%.
Across all 2001 Toyota Landcruiser Colorado models, the average MOT pass rate is 73.6% with a typical mileage of 117,263 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Toyota Landcruiser Colorado fails its MOT is brake pipe excessively corroded, accounting for 1,330 recorded failures. If you're considering buying DS51 XDK, it's worth having these areas checked by a mechanic before committing.
The Toyota Landcruiser Colorado typically stays on UK roads for around 30 years. At 25 years old, this Toyota Landcruiser Colorado is approaching the upper end of the typical lifespan for this model.
